What Matters Most Before Choosing Boudoir Lamps Antiques
Scale and Proportion for Your Nightstand
The lamp’s height and base footprint should match your furniture, not fight it. A 24-inch lamp on a 22-inch nightstand reads as balanced, while the same lamp on a 30-inch dresser looks lost. For most standard bed heights (around 24-28 inches to the top of the mattress), a lamp in the 24-28 inch range puts the bulb at comfortable reading height. Taller lamps like the Duval at 34 inches suit floor-adjacent tables, vanities, or wide dressers rather than tight bedside spots.
Shade Style and Light Quality
Stained glass shades throw colored light, which sounds pretty but means your room takes on a tint when the lamp is on. Cool-toned glass (blue, white) reads as fresher and more daytime-friendly, while warm tones (yellow, amber, red) feel cozier at night. Milky white glass sits in between, diffusing the bulb into a softer wash without strong color cast. If you actually plan to read by the lamp, brightness matters as much as color: dual-bulb options give you flexibility between mood and task lighting.
Base Material and Stability
Zinc, metal, and weighted resin bases all keep a lamp planted on a nightstand, but they feel different. Metal bases have a cooler touch and more substantial weight, while resin bases stay lighter and warmer to the touch. Heavier bases (10+ lbs) suit taller lamps where tip-over risk is real. Lighter resin works fine for 24-inch lamps that won’t get bumped often. If your nightstand is shallow or wobbly, a heavier base matters more than the lamp’s overall weight suggests.
Switch Style and Daily Use
Pull chains, inline cord switches, and rotary switches all work, but they fit different habits. Pull chains feel classic and tactile, good if you reach across the lamp in the dark. Inline cord switches are easier to find by feel without looking. Rotary switches on the socket itself can be awkward if the shade sits low over the socket. For shared bedrooms where two people reach for the switch from different sides, consider which side the cord or chain hangs before you commit.

Common Shopping Slip Ups
The most frequent mistake is choosing a lamp that’s too tall for the nightstand, which pushes the bulb above eye level and makes the lamp feel oversized. Another trap is buying a stained glass shade without thinking about room color, since the lamp will tint your walls in the evening. Finally, shoppers sometimes forget to budget for bulbs on lamps that ship without them, a small detail that delays the first evening of use.

Frequently Asked Questions
What bulb wattage works best for stained glass lamps?
Warm LEDs in the 2700K color temperature range flatters stained glass best, with most lamps in this category accepting standard E26 bulbs. Aim for 6-10W for soft mood lighting, or up to 100W equivalent for brighter task reading, depending on the lamp’s rating.
Can these lamps sit on a small nightstand safely?
Most 24-inch lamps on this list fit a standard nightstand around 18-24 inches wide. Check the base footprint against your nightstand depth. Heavier bases (10+ lbs) work better on shallow or top-heavy furniture, while lighter resin bases suit solid wood pieces.
Do Tiffany-style lamps need special cleaning?
Stained glass shades need gentle dusting with a soft brush or microfiber cloth rather than wet wipes. Avoid ammonia-based cleaners, which can damage copper foil seams over time. A quick weekly dusting keeps the glass bright without scratching the surface.
Are these lamps dimmable?
Dimming depends on the bulb you install rather than the lamp itself. Pair an E26 dimmable LED bulb with an inline dimmer switch, or use the lamp’s pull chains to toggle one or two bulbs at once for a partial-brightness effect on dual-bulb models.
How long do stained glass shades typically last?
With gentle care, copper-foil stained glass shades hold up for many years without yellowing or separating. The main wear point is the foil seam between glass pieces, which can dry out in very dry climates. Avoid direct sun exposure on the shade to keep colors from fading over time.
